Announcing your relationship on Instagram—aka a hard launch—is no small step. Once you’ve selected your photos, you need to pick out a creative caption that will stop people in their scroll. After all, this is likely the first time you’re sharing your relationship with your wider circle of friends and family. Make your hard launch memorable with a short, funny, or emoji-filled caption that perfectly captures the vibe of your relationship. Find inspiration below!
Best Hard Launch Caption Ideas
- Short caption: relationship status: taken
- Funny caption: POV: You deleted your dating apps.
- Romantic caption: together is my favorite place to be.
- Emoji caption: The ☀️ to my 🌙
- Quote: "You can't blame gravity for falling in love." — Albert Einstein

Check with your partner before making a hard launch post. Make sure they’re comfortable being posted on social media, especially if your account is public.Thanks
-
If you can’t find the perfect hard launch caption, it’s okay to not have a caption at all. Let your pictures speak for themselves.Thanks
